Transaction 37076d11f86a9e71774270535ab52b5c99778d369abac69031d7d115aeb8e353
3 Input
2 Outputs
- 37076d11f86a9e71774270535ab52b5c99778d369abac69031d7d115aeb8e353:0
- 37076d11f86a9e71774270535ab52b5c99778d369abac69031d7d115aeb8e353:1
value 3563875
address 16fX1qcW1Y4CQauTJXuSkkbZGKLB2dxB5r
value 995327
address 3EXctQzQyW949UVPNM2vcYMhGRgRJwxsGH